Hearings, Meetings, Proceedings, etc.: National Petroleum Council

DEPARTMENT OF ENERGY

National Petroleum Council Meeting

Agency

Office of Fossil Energy and Carbon Management, Department of Energy.

Action

Notice of open meeting.

Summary

This notice announces a meeting of the National Petroleum Council. The Federal Advisory Committee Act requires that public notice of this meeting be announced in the Federal Register .

Dates

Tuesday, April 23, 2024; 9:00 a.m. to no later than 12:00 p.m. (EST).

Addresses

Willard InterContinental, 1401 Pennsylvania Avenue NW, Washington, DC 20004. In-person meeting. Information to access a live stream of the meeting proceedings will be available at: www.energy.gov/fecm/national-petroleum-council-npc.

For Further Information Contact

Nancy Johnson, U.S. Department of Energy, Office of Resource Sustainability (FECM-30), 1000 Independence Avenue SW, Washington, DC 20585; telephone: (202) 586-6458 or email: [email protected].

Supplementary Information

Purpose of the Committee: To provide advice, information, and recommendations to the Secretary of Energy on matters relating to oil and natural gas, and the oil and natural gas industries.

Purpose of the Meeting: The National Petroleum Council will hold a meeting on April 23, 2024, to present and approve the final reports of the Committees on Hydrogen Energy and GHG Emissions.

Tentative Agenda

  • Call to Order and Introductory Remarks
  • Department of Energy Remarks
  • Presentations, Discussion, and Approval of the Final Reports of the NPC Hydrogen Energy and GHG Emissions Committees
  • Discussion of Any Other Business Properly Brought Before the National Petroleum Council
  • Adjournment

Public Participation: The meeting is open to the public. The Chair of the Council will conduct the meeting to facilitate the orderly conduct of business. Members of the public who wish to make oral statements pertaining to agenda items should contact Ms. Nancy Johnson at the address or telephone number listed above. Approximately 15 minutes will be reserved for public comments. The time allocated per speaker will depend on the number of requests received but will not exceed five minutes. Requests for oral statements must be received at least seven days prior to the meeting. Those not able to attend the meeting or having insufficient time to address the Council are invited to send a written statement to [email protected]. Any member of the public who wishes to file a written statement to the Council will be permitted to do so, either before or after the meeting.
